1
@Transactional
주석 메소드가 예외를 throw하지만 어떤 클래스도 rollbackFor
에 선언되지 않은 경우 트랜잭션을 롤백할지 여부를 결정합니다.비어있는 'rollbackFor'속성이있는 메소드 롤백
@Transactional
주석 메소드가 예외를 throw하지만 어떤 클래스도 rollbackFor
에 선언되지 않은 경우 트랜잭션을 롤백할지 여부를 결정합니다.비어있는 'rollbackFor'속성이있는 메소드 롤백
기본적으로 트랜잭션은 확인되지 않은 예외 (서브 클래스 RuntimeException
및 Error
)에 대해 롤백되며 체크 된 예외에 대해서는 롤백되지 않습니다.
이 동작은 rollbackFor
및 noRollbackFor
특성으로 사용자 지정할 수 있습니다.
은 참조 :